What is the difference between Rate Pay vs Hourly Pay?

AspectRate PayHourly Pay
DefinitionPayment based on a fixed rate per unit, project, or taskPayment based on hours worked per week or hour
CalculationRate x Quantity or hoursHours worked x hourly rate
UsageFreelancers, contractors, project-based rolesEmployees, part-time workers
Payment FrequencyPer project or task completionWeekly, bi-weekly, or monthly

Rate Pay typically refers to a fixed amount paid per task or project, common in freelance or contract work, while Hourly Pay is based on the actual hours worked, typical for employees. Understanding these differences helps workers and employers choose the right compensation structure for their needs.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als managing rate pay within an organization?

Professionals handling rate pay often face challenges such as ensuring compliance with labor laws, accurately calculating variable pay rates for overtime or shift differentials, and keeping up with changes in wage regulations. Additionally, they must coordinate closely with HR, payroll, and finance teams to ensure data accuracy and timely payments. Navigating complex pay structures and addressing employee concerns about pay discrepancies also require strong communication and problem-solving skills.

What are rate pay jobs?

Rate pay jobs are positions where employees are compensated based on a set rate, which can be hourly, daily, or per unit of work completed, rather than receiving a fixed salary. This type of pay structure is common in industries such as manufacturing, retail, and hospitality, where work hours or output can vary. Rate pay offers flexibility for both employers and employees but may result in fluctuating income depending on the amount of work available. Understanding the rate and any overtime or bonus policies is important for employees considering these roles.
